Laura Robin, school and programs manager for the Maritime Museum of British Columbia, adds water to the Float the Boat fundraising display, a model boat inside a glass tank. With each donation, the water level rises - and so does the boat. DARREN STONE, TIMES COLONIST

The Maritime Museum of B.C. has landed a matching sponsor for its Float the Boat fundraising campaign.

Until end of business March 11, any donations to the campaign of up to $1,000 will be matched by the Thermopylae Club.

The campaign, which has a goal of raising $25,000 before the end of March, is geared to helping offset costs associated with the pandemic.

Through the campaign, the museum has marked funding milestones by filling a tank with water and floating a toy boat.

So far it has raised about $21,000.

The Maritime Museum of B.C. relies on grants and private donations to keep its doors open.
